Mission and Program Overview

Mission

The organization is a philanthropic organization consisting of a diverse network of individuals who invest their time, expertise and capital in accelerating the social impact made by nonprofit organizations.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Page 6, Part VI, Line 11B

Our accounting firm prepares and delivers a draft of the form 990 to the executive director of our organization and it is available to all members of the board of directors for their review. Everyone is given time to review the draft form 990 and respond with their comments. After this period, all appropriate edits are made to the draft form 990. The final edited form 990 is then filed with the internal revenue service.

Form 990, Page 6, Part VI, Line 12C

Annually all board members are provided with a copy of our organization's conflict of interest policy to read and review. All board members are required to disclose all current conflicts and any other conflicts as they arise. This way management and the board can monitor all conflicts and enforce the conflict of interest policy on a current basis.

Form 990, Page 6, Part VI, Line 15A

The compensation of our organization's executive director is reviewed annually by the board of directors. The board reviews compensation data obtained from various sources on the internet, and comparing other executive director compensation in similar industries and budget size as reported on this organization's 990.

Form 990, Page 6, Part VI, Line 19

The organization will provide copies of governing documents, conflict of interest policy, and financial statements to the public upon request.

Form 990, Page 1, Part I, Line 6

Psvp is a volunteer organization. All partners (volunteers) share their personal and professional expertise with nonprofits who are engaged with psvp through its grant-making programs.

Form 990, Page 2, Part III, Line 4A

Partners to be actively engaged in programming throughout the entire year and amplifies amplified svp's impact, because we can worked on a deep and intensive level with 10-12 nonprofit organizations per yearin 2017,( versus 1 or 2 over a year in the old model). There was a culminating pitch event in dec. That coincided with the psvp partner annual meeting. The psvp partners' time and efforts coaching the nonprofits were entirely voluntary. We estimate that a minimum of 600 hours of partner time was donated at a conservatively estimated value of 50/hr or 30,000 of value added. Psvp staff organized the coaching teams, coordinated programming with the nonprofits and ran the workshops. A financial grant (2,000 - 2,500) was given to each nonprofit in each cohort at the culminating pitch event. The feedback we have received through surveys with the full circle nonprofits and partners who have been executive coaches has been overwhelmingly positive. The participating nonprofits credit the takeaways from the full circle program as key aids in gaining new funding, improving their messaging to the public and to their stakeholders, and improving their overall sustainability. While we have always received positive feedback on previous programming, we are now providing deeper involvement and developing skills to a wider range and more diverse set of organizations consistently each year. For the partners, the new program is significantly more engaging and thereby rewarding. The greater breadth of skill building (i.e., not just a pitch event but workshops on financial sustainability and resource mapping) allows more of our partners to use a broader set of their skills and experience. The workshop-style sessions give partners the opportunity to interact and connect with multiple nonprofits, and with each other. Overall, the partner base seems more invigorated and engaged with the nonprofits involved in full circle. Several partners have continued their work with their nonprofits after the program ended, for example joining the nonprofit's board or volunteering in other ways.
